Gen.G and the entire T1 squad were named in the preliminary entry for the Hangzhou Asian Games.

The Hangzhou Asian Games are just 155 days away. While many e-sports events were included in the Asian Games, on the morning of the 21st, the Korea e-Sports Association announced preliminary entries for each event to participate as national representatives in the Asian Games.

By position, there are 4 top players, 4 junglers, 4 midfielders, 4 ranged dealers, and 3 supporters. Based on the current team, all of the starting rosters of T1 and Gen.G were listed, 3 from Hanwha Life Esports, 3 from Dplus Kia, 1 from kt Rolster, 1 from DRX, and 1 from China’s Jingdong Gaming. 2 people included.

In the Jakarta-Palembang Asian Games held in 2018, Kim “Kiin” Ki-in, “Score” Dong-bin Koh, “Peanut” Wang-ho Han, “Faker” Sang-hyeok, “Ruler” Jae-hyeok Park, and “CoreJJ” Cho Yong-in competed as national representatives. . Attention is focusing on whether Kim Ki-in, Han Wang-ho, Lee Sang-hyeok, and Park Jae-hyeok will be able to hold the honor of being selected as national representatives for the second consecutive time. Like the last Asian Games, attention is focused on whether or not the bottom duo will be selected from one team.
